CAT Scale Company is the world’s leading truck scale network providing guaranteed, accurate weights at over 2,200 locations in the U.S. and Canada. Founded in 1977 and headquartered in Walcott, IA; CAT Scale Company is the #1 choice for professional drivers when weighing their load.
